When you truss the front axle of a TJ, LJ, XJ, MJ, or ZJ, you also remove the factory upper control arm mount — and it has to go back in the right place. Artec's UCA Brackets give you an accurate, CAD-located passenger-side upper control arm mount designed to work with an Artec 30 Truss or Rubicon 44 Truss, restoring correct upper-arm geometry on your reinforced housing.

Fitment & Compatibility
Fits the front Dana 30 and TJ/LJ Rubicon Dana 44 axles in the Jeep Wrangler TJ (1997-2006) and LJ (2004-2006), Cherokee XJ (1984-2001), Comanche MJ (1986-1992), and Grand Cherokee ZJ (1993-1998), when used with an Artec 30 Truss or Rubicon 44 Truss. This bracket requires a weld-in sleeve and bushing — choose your joint style at checkout: mounts only, with RockJock Johnny Joints, or with Daystar bushings. Frequently Asked Questions
Which Jeeps and axles does this fit?
The front Dana 30 and TJ/LJ Rubicon Dana 44 in the TJ (1997-2006), LJ (2004-2006), XJ (1984-2001), MJ (1986-1992), and ZJ (1993-1998), when used with an Artec 30 or Rubicon 44 truss.
Do I need a separate sleeve and bushing?
Yes. The bracket requires a weld-in sleeve and bushing. You can order it as mounts only, or bundled with RockJock Johnny Joints or Daystar bushings.
Does this replace both upper mounts?
It provides the passenger-side upper control arm mount location that is lost when the axle is trussed.
Does it need welding?
Yes, it is a weld-on bracket used with an Artec front truss. CAD-located geometry means it drops into the correct position, but final welding is required.
